A Shocking Incident
On a seemingly ordinary day in Chicago's vibrant River North neighborhood, a brazen gunpoint robbery unfolded, leaving multiple victims shaken and the community in disbelief. This incident not only highlights the immediate threat posed by increasing crime rates but also invites us to reflect on the broader implications for urban safety and economic vitality in our cities.
The Event
Witnesses report that the robbery occurred in broad daylight, a time when the streets are usually bustling with activity. Armed assailants stormed a local business, demanding cash and valuables from both patrons and employees. It's a chilling reminder of the unpredictability of urban life and the stark reality many communities face.
“I never thought something like this could happen here,” said one shocked resident. “We've always felt safe in this neighborhood.”
Community Reaction
In the wake of this incident, the immediate concern of residents has shifted to safety. Community leaders and local businesses are coming together to discuss measures that could bolster security. Town hall meetings and community forums are popping up as individuals openly share their fears and experiences, aiming to rediscover that sense of safety they once took for granted.
Potential Measures
- Increased police presence in the area.
- Investment in public lighting and surveillance technology.
- Creation of community watch programs, encouraging neighbors to look out for one another.
